Role Purpose:
Operating in a fast-moving environment the CDQ Executive will have full responsibility for the implementation/maintenance and most importantly accuracy of our supplier’s content on our booking engine. You will drive improvements in how we maintain/automate the flow of information between our suppliers and CarTrawler. You will also support management on the delivery of content related projects internally and externally. 
 
Reporting to: Head of Supply Product and Operation 

Main accountabilities and key tasks:

  • Responsible for uploading and maintaining all supplier content into our database. 
  • Management of a diverse workload and building relationships with suppliers 
  • Ensure content availability is maximized across all relevant markets, giving our Trading team the ability to compete globally. 
  • Foster a culture of continuous improvement in CDQ. 
  • Proactively collaborate with Customer Centre of Excellence (CCE) on reducing real time Customer issues ensuring any issues are resolved in a forward-thinking way.  
  • Function as main point of contact for all departments within the business for supplier content queries/issues.  
  • Maintain the CDQ and Supply inbox.  
  • Maximize value added offering from key suppliers/markets based on business requirements. 
  • Build cross-functional relationships with relevant teams promoting best practice through automation. 

Critical Interfaces:

  • Car Supply Teams – daily liaison with relationship mangers to ensure suppliers needs are being met. 
  • Customer Centre of Excellence – regarding any supply related customer issues 
  • Product – liaison with Product and P&T teams to ensure any technical issues can be resolved in a timely and productive manner.
